Working with tape measures or folding rules can be frustrating. Especially when you have to measure curves or corners, it quickly becomes inaccurate and you can start over. For such special applications you might want to take a look at this contour gauge.
- Contour gauge
The gadget is available in 5 in /12 cm, 5,5 in / 14 cm and 10 in / 24 cm versions. These are then available in blue, red, green and black. Of course the price varies depending on the version.
Simply press the plastic teeth of the contour gauge to the object to be measured to reproduce the contour and then put it on a sheet of paper or a piece of wood and draw it to have the exact cutting edge.
But can it really be that accurate? From my own experience I can say: yes and no. It works great for corners or straight edges, but for curves or straight pipes, for which it is intended, the measurements do not fit exactly afterwards.
You can buy this tool for a small price, but you should not expect it to replace all other measuring tools. Nevertheless, it could be really handy, especially for laying new floors, for example.
